Help Overcoming Problems Effectively (HOPE) is a cognitive based group therapy programme aimed at promoting positive thinking, run by accredited facilitators. The HOPE facilitators aim to deliver guidance with the use of evidence based activities, offering to give carers time to reflect and develop self-management techniques to manage emotional, lifestyle, and physical changes and challenges.
